    2037 - Minimum Number of Moves to Seat Everyone\.

    Easy

    There are n seats and n students in a room. You are given an array seats of length n, where seats[i] is the position of the <code>i<sup>th</sup></code> seat. You are also given the array students of length n, where students[j] is the position of the <code>j<sup>th</sup></code> student.

    You may perform the following move any number of times:

    • Increase or decrease the position of the <code>i<sup>th</sup></code> student by 1 (i.e., moving the <code>i<sup>th</sup></code> student from position x to x + 1 or x - 1)

    Return the minimum number of moves required to move each student to a seat such that no two students are in the same seat.

    Note that there may be multiple seats or students in the same position at the beginning.

    Example 1:

    Input: seats = 3,1,5, students = 2,7,4

    Output: 4

    Explanation:

    The students are moved as follows:

    • The first student is moved from from position 2 to position 1 using 1 move.

    • The second student is moved from from position 7 to position 5 using 2 moves.

    • The third student is moved from from position 4 to position 3 using 1 move.

    In total, 1 + 2 + 1 = 4 moves were used.

    Example 2:

    Input: seats = 4,1,5,9, students = 1,3,2,6

    Output: 7

    Explanation:

    The students are moved as follows:

    • The first student is not moved.

    • The second student is moved from from position 3 to position 4 using 1 move.

    • The third student is moved from from position 2 to position 5 using 3 moves.

    • The fourth student is moved from from position 6 to position 9 using 3 moves.

    In total, 0 + 1 + 3 + 3 = 7 moves were used.

    Example 3:

    Input: seats = 2,2,6,6, students = 1,3,2,6

    Output: 4

    Explanation: Note that there are two seats at position 2 and two seats at position 6.

    The students are moved as follows:

    • The first student is moved from from position 1 to position 2 using 1 move.

    • The second student is moved from from position 3 to position 6 using 3 moves.

    • The third student is not moved.

    • The fourth student is not moved.

    In total, 1 + 3 + 0 + 0 = 4 moves were used.

    Constraints:

    • n == seats.length == students.length

    • 1 &lt;= n &lt;= 100

    • 1 &lt;= seats[i], students[j] &lt;= 100
